Description
Aloo Keema is a classic South Asian dish made with ground meat and potatoes simmered in a flavorful blend of spices, onions, garlic, and tomatoes. It’s hearty, comforting, and easy to make—perfect with rice or flatbread.
Ingredients
- 1 lb ground beef, lamb, turkey, or chicken
- 2 medium potatoes, peeled and diced
- 1 medium onion, finely chopped
- 2 tomatoes, chopped (or 1 cup canned)
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 inch ginger, grated
- 1–2 green chilies, chopped (optional)
- 2 tbsp oil or ghee
- 1 tsp cumin seeds
- 1 tsp ground coriander
- 1 tsp ground cumin
- 1/2 tsp turmeric powder
- 1/2 tsp red chili powder or paprika (to taste)
- 1/2 tsp garam masala
- Salt, to taste
- 1/4 cup water or broth (as needed)
- Fresh cilantro,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
- Heat oil or ghee in a large skillet over medium heat. Add cumin seeds and let them sizzle for a few seconds.
- Add chopped onions and sauté until golden brown.
- Stir in garlic, ginger, and green chilies. Cook for 1 minute until fragrant.
- Add ground meat and cook until browned, breaking it up with a spoon.
- Mix in ground coriander, ground cumin, turmeric, chili powder, and salt. Cook for 2–3 minutes to bloom the spices.
- Add chopped tomatoes and cook for 5–7 minutes until they soften and break down.
- Stir in diced potatoes and a splash of water or broth. Cover and simmer for 15–20 minutes until potatoes are tender.
- Uncover and cook a few more minutes if needed to reduce liquid. Stir in garam masala and chopped cilantro.
- Serve hot with rice, naan, or roti.
Notes
- Add peas for extra color and sweetness.
- Use ground turkey or plant-based meat for a lighter or vegan version.
- Adjust spice level with green chilies and chili powder or paprika.
- Add more tomato and water for a saucier curry version.
- Leftovers improve in flavor and reheat well with a splash of water.
